I finally got the boat on the water Sun. 2/9 , from 10 am to 4 pm we started trolling at the buoy line and picked up 4 fish in less then 30 min. all between 1 lb. & 1.75 lb. the water temp. read 53 degrees . We went up river past the Island picking up 2 small bass. turned back down stream and picked up 2 more smaller fish (.75 lb. ) just below the buoy line in front of the cove . We were trolling between .8 mph. & 1 mph. with 6 lb. line, 1/8 oz. orange jig heads and 3" Yamamoto chart. & pepper grubs , we tried other colors but that is the only thing they would take. We took all the fish in 24 ft. to 30 ft. of water , running our jigs about 12 ft. deep. I mostly have fished Rosey for the last 20 yrs. but it seems that the winter bite there is gone
